What Is a DryFlush Toilet?

A DryFlush toilet is a waterless, portable toilet that uses a patented self-sealing bag system to contain waste after each use.

It requires:

✔ no water ✔ no plumbing ✔ no chemicals

Each flush seals waste in an individual bag, helping control odour and maintain hygiene.

This makes it ideal for off-grid living, caravans, remote worksites, home care, and any situation where traditional systems aren’t practical.

How the DryFlush Toilet Works

1. Use the toilet
2. Press flush
3. Waste is sealed in an individual bag


No water. No chemicals. No direct contact.
